Looks like they messed something up in this rev where it kicks in the HDD diagnostics *instead* of a guide update. We've replicated this TWO TIMES: Set an update to take place in a few minutes (if it's 8:10pm, set it for 8:15pm). At 8:15, you'll get a prompt about it needing to do a program update and you have Yes, No, Cancel options. Pick "Yes". The HDD diagnostics kick in...
